Technics EAH-AZ100 Review: A Magnetic Approach to Sound Excellence
Technics has unveiled EAH-AZ100 premium true wireless earbuds at CES and they are well positioned as a competitor in the high-end market, challenging other well-regarded brands. They are more compact, lighter, and comfortable for prolonged use and they are also the first earbuds to use ‘Magnetic Fluid Drivers’.

Features
The EAH-AZ100 utilises Bluetooth 5.3 with support for SBC, AAC, LDAC, and LC3 codecs. The inclusion of LC3 is new to this model. They also feature three-device multipoint connectivity allowing seamless switching between devices. The battery life is improved, with up to 10 hours of playback with ANC on, and 28 hours with the charging case. The earbuds also include wear detection, Dolby Atmos spatial audio, and dynamic head tracking.

The Technics Audio Connect app provides a wide range of customisation options. The earbuds have 10mm free-edge dynamic drivers with Magnetic Fluid technology. They also have a direct mode to preserve audio quality. The EAH-AZ100 features an 8 band custom EQ allowing for a more precise sound adjustment. The earbuds also have an IPX4 rating for water and dust resistance.
Sound Quality
The EAH-AZ100 are capable of producing a balanced, detailed, and dynamic sound. The earbuds provide a clear and open sound with a superb amount of detail.

The low frequencies are deep and textured. The mid-range is open and informative. The high end has proper drive and attack, while still having enough substance. They have an even-handed sound, where no area is given undue prominence. They are capable of handling both 16bit/44.1kHz FLAC files with AAC and 24bit/96kHz files using LDAC. The earbuds have been tuned so that there’s a small bump in the bass when ANC is turned on to sound more lively and exciting.
Design and Comfort
The earbuds and charging case have been redesigned to be smaller and lighter than its predecessor, the Technics EAH-AZ80.

The earbuds weigh 5.9g each, while the charging case weighs 42g. Technics has prioritised comfort, with a reworked concha shape and five sizes of ear tips included. The design ensures a secure and comfortable fit for various ear shapes.

The charging case has also been updated with a smaller LED, USB-C charging, and Qi-compatible wireless charging capabilities. The earbuds are available in both black and silver. The controls are customisable with the Technics Audio Connect app which allows users to assign functions to either earbud.
Noise Cancellation
The Technics EAH-AZ100 features an Adaptive Noise Cancelling (ANC) system that adjusts to the wearer's ear and environment.

The ANC is effective in reducing low and mid-frequency noises, such as train rumbles, human voices, and traffic sounds. The ANC is pretty good and is comparable to some of the best in the market. In addition, the Voice Focus AI technology improves call quality by eliminating surrounding environmental noise. When comparing the EAH-AZ100 to its predecessor, the EAH-AZ80, it definitely does sound clearer over phone calls.

Value
The EAH-AZ100 are priced at SGD$469, which is the same price as its predecessor, the EAH-AZ80 when it was first launched in Singapore. The price also places them in direct competition with other premium earbuds.
